Pests and diseases can attack specific stages in the lifecycle of the honey bee. The vigilant apiarist understands the range of diseases and disorder and take preventative and remedial measures to manage the hive. This book describes the structure of the colony and what to do when things go wrong.

This publication covers the management of pests, diseases and other disorders of the honey bee.

This short ebook is a free bonus chapter to the Healthy Bees AgGuide. It contains a practical step-by-step guide to testing for hygienic behaviour in your bees. Hygienic behaviour is a characteristic of honey bees that promotes resistance to many pests and diseases. It is only available as a multi-touch book for use on iPad, iPhone and iPod.
